Ibanez RGIXL7ABL RG Iron Label in Antique Brown Stained Low Gloss Electric Guitar, (Used)
The Ibanez RGIXL7ABL Iron Label is a 7-string solid-body electric guitar built around the extended-scale Iron Label platform developed for low tunings and modern metal performance. It features an ash body finished in Antique Brown Stained Low Gloss, paired with a 3-piece maple and purpleheart Nitro Wizard-7 XL neck and a Macassar ebony fingerboard. The guitar uses a 27-inch scale length, 24 jumbo frets, and a 400 mm fingerboard radius, giving increased string tension and tighter low-frequency response for down-tuned playing.
The hardware includes a Gibraltar Standard II-7 fixed bridge, Gotoh MG-T locking tuners, black hardware, and luminescent side dots. The fixed bridge construction focuses on sustain, tuning stability, and direct string transfer without tremolo movement. The Nitro Wizard neck profile uses a thin, flat geometry engineered for fast technical playing and low-action setups.
In this modified configuration, the stock DiMarzio Fusion Edge pickups are replaced with a Seymour Duncan Nazgûl bridge humbucker and Seymour Duncan MH Alpha neck pickup. The Nazgûl uses a high-output ceramic design with aggressive low-end response and pronounced upper-mid attack aimed at extended-range metal tuning clarity. The MH Alpha neck pickup is voiced for articulate lead tones and controlled low-frequency response under high gain. The electronics retain the guitar’s simplified Iron Label control layout with volume control, three-way selector switch, and coil-tap functionality integrated into the passive wiring system.
